Go to Trezor.io/start and download Trezor Suite for your operating system (Windows, macOS, Linux).
Use the USB cable to connect your Trezor Model One or Model T to your computer.
Follow on-screen instructions to create a new wallet. Choose between creating a new wallet or recovering an existing one.
Create a strong PIN directly on the Trezor device. The PIN protects the wallet in case the device is lost or stolen.
Write down the 12–24 word recovery seed provided by the Trezor device. Store it securely offline. This seed is the only way to recover your wallet if the device is damaged or lost.
Follow the prompts to verify your recovery seed on the device. This ensures you have copied it correctly.
Use Trezor Suite to install apps for supported cryptocurrencies. These apps allow you to manage specific assets directly from your Trezor device.
